Three Fun-Fold Cards Using Simon’s Space Adventure Collection
Hello! Jen Kotas here today with three cards featuring the Simon Hurley Simon’s Space Adventure Collection. There are three die sets in this collection plus a 3D embossing folder that works with the Scout machine. All three fun-fold cards can be created using an 8 1/2 x 5 1/2” piece of cardstock. Two of the three cards can be made using pre-made cards. You’ll need two panels of 2 3/4” x 7” for all three cards.
